The 5 cities that draw the most tourists to Canada

Toronto

In the province of Ontario, the country’s financial capital attracts the most visitors to Canada every year thanks to its cultural diversity, its numerous museums and theatres, and its iconic attractions such as the CN Tower, the Royal Ontario Museum and a huge aquarium.
You will also appreciate the city’s diverse neighbourhoods, each with its own unique identity, and its many green spaces such as the Toronto Islands, an archipelago on Lake Ontario close to the city centre.

Vancouver

On the west coast of Canada, in British Columbia, Vancouver is the second most visited city in the country, and it’s easy to see why! A spectacular mountainous scenery over the Pacific Ocean, a relaxed atmosphere in a city centre brimming with excellent restaurants, original boutiques and art galleries, and the opportunity to take part in a wide range of outdoor activities largely thanks to its mild climate… It’s no wonder that Vancouver is also often considered to be one of the best cities in the world to live in.

Montreal

The first French-speaking city in this ranking, this large island metropolis in Quebec charms visitors year after year with its European-style atmosphere, particularly in historic districts like Old Montreal with its paved streets, charming cafés and splendid basilica, but also the more modern side of Montreal, with its skyscrapers, museums and shopping centres.
This eclectic atmosphere is also shown in the city’s varied cultural and gastronomic scene: there’s something for everyone in Montreal!

Niagara Falls

Niagara Falls remains a major touristic hit, making the Canadian town of Niagara Falls (located opposite the American city by the same name) one of the top 5 most-visited cities in Canada. On the Canadian side, you can enjoy unique views of the Falls from the boardwalk along the river or from the Skylon Tower, which will be less crowded than the American side.

Calgary

Calgary is the largest city in the province of Alberta and the first Canadian city to host the Winter Olympics. Calgary knows how to charm its many visitors thanks to the famous Calgary Stampede, one of the biggest rodeo festivals in the world, and its proximity to the majestic Canadian Rockies, which offer spectacular scenery.
You might also appreciate its welcoming atmosphere and the vibrant city centre, with its many renowned restaurants, trendy boutiques and varied cultural venues.
